As suggested by the name saltire ("stirrup"; in French: sautoir, in German: Schragen), the ordinary in its early use was not intended as representing a Christian cross symbol. Depictions of Saint Andrew being crucified in this manner first appear in the 10th century, but do not become standard before the 17th century. The international maritime signal flag for M is a white saltire on a blue background, and indicates a stopped vessel. Prior to the Union the Royal Scots Navy used a red ensign incorporating the St Andrew's Cross; this ensign is now sometimes flown as part of an unofficial civil ensign in Scottish waters. The letter (Chi) was from an early time used as a symbol for Christ (unrelated to the Christian cross symbol, which at the time was given a T-shape). Unicode encoded various decussate crosses under the name of saltire, they are .mw-parser-output .monospaced{font-family:monospace,monospace}U+2613 SALTIRE, U+1F7A8 THIN SALTIRE, U+1F7A9 LIGHT SALTIRE, U+1F7AA MEDIUM SALTIRE, U+1F7AB BOLD SALTIRE, U+1F7AC HEAVY SALTIRE, U+1F7AD VERY HEAVY SALTIRE and U+1F7AE EXTREMELY HEAVY SALTIRE. The emblem was therefore assumed by the monarchs of Spain as a consequence of the Habsburgs bringing together, in the early 16th century, their Burgundian inheritance with the other extensive possessions they inherited throughout Europe and the Americas, including the crowns of Castile and Aragon.
